Compare all specifications:
1983 Cadillac Eldorado | 2007 Chevrolet Corvette | |
Make | Cadillac | Chevrolet |
Model | Eldorado | Corvette |
Year Released | 1983 | 2007 |
Body Type | Coupe |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4080 cc | 6998 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Horse Power | 133 HP | 600 HP |
Torque | 270 Nm | 759 Nm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Length | 5190 mm | 4470 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1930 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1380 mm | 1250 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2900 mm | 2690 mm |
